Taryn Chidebelu-Eze - Vocals

Born in Memphis and raised in Atlanta, Taryn Chidebelu-Eze has been rooted deeply in the soil of a rich musical heritage.  She has often said that she loves music so much, that it hurts her feelings.

Taryn's musical credits include being the first ever vocalist for the North Cobb Jazz Ensemble and founding lead vocalist and songwriter for top requested Christian Jazz quintet, Invitation which includes her husband Maduka, father David, brother David T., and friend Ollie.  She is also the Praise and Worship leader at Covenant of Peace Church, where Jazz is the main genre.

When she's not singing, Taryn is a homeschooling soccer mom of two sons while working outside the home as choreographer, director, and theater arts teacher at Towne Lake Arts Center.  Her favorite pastimes include pretending to be other people in musical theater and, as a member of the Atlanta Swing Era Dance Association, is an avid Swing Dancer.  She's very proud to stand in the "line-up" with The Usual Suspects.
